First nurses national congress on advanced practice in onology-haematology

This congress day is the first one gathering Advanced Practice Nurses (APN) in oncology and haematology-oncology (OHO) from Cancer Centres (CLCC). It also brings together IPA OHO and IPA OHO students from other care structures. Beyond a meeting place, this event will allow experience sharing and fruitful exchanges around the practice of this new profession.
